A RUNNER has inspired his Appleton girlfriend after finishing ahead of more than 37,900 Virgin Money London Marathon participants to record a personal best time.

Hayley Wilkinson watched on as partner Mike Metcalfe, from Runcorn, completed the feat in 2h 53min 48 secs on Sunday.

The 26-year-old came in at number 1,129 overall out of around 39,045 participants, putting him within the top three per cent of runners.

The pair, who have been together for nine months, run at Warrington Running Club and Hayley said Mike did the town proud on the track.

"He completed it in an unbelievable time," added the 27-year-old.

"I was there supporting him and it has inspired me – I am really proud of Mike.

"I thought he would do well but not quite that well, it was a personal best so I was really impressed with his run.

"We stayed in London and celebrated by going for a few drinks after it."

But Mike's weekend success followed a dedicated training regime over the past six months.

"He started training a while back after finding out he qualified for the London Marathon last year," said Hayley.

"He does train regularly. We sometimes train together but his pace is a lot quicker than mine."

Mike's efforts qualified him for next year's 26.2-mile event in the capital and Hayley is hoping to join him on the course.

"We want to run it together – I am hoping to qualify after I do the Chester Marathon later this year," she added.
